They made the Ultimate Sacrifice
HOFFMAN, Martin John, OA 4c, V38568, RCNVR, killed - 07 May 1944, HMCS VALLEYFIELD - Son of Alex and Margaret Hoffman, of Sandwich East, Ontario; husband of Jane Hoffman of Windsor, Ontario.
Ordnance Artificer Hoffman died when his ship, HMCS VALLEYFIELD, was torpedoed and sunk on 07 May 1944 by U-548. Of her crew of 163, there were only 38 survivors. His body was recovered and he was buried in the Mount Pleasant Cemetery, St. John's, Newfoundland.
Ships served in: HMCS HUNTER- Enlisted 03 Jun 1942. * Commenced Active Service 03 Jun 1942 and an Ordnance Artificer 5th Class, RCNVR HMCS CORNWALLIS - Drafted to CORNWALLIS 09 Jun 1942 * Rated Acting Ordnance Artificer 4th Class, RCNVR 24 Jun 1942 HMCS STADACONA - Drafted to STADACONA 13 Feb 1943 * Rated Ordnance Artificer 4th Class, RCNVR 24 Jun 1943 HMCS VALLEYFIELD - Drafted to VALLEYFIELD 27 Feb 1944
